Hi team,

Before I hand off the 3.2 release, please note the humidity sensor drift reported on Verdana controllers in the Elmbrook trial site. Drift exceeds 4% after roughly ten days of continuous operation; firmware 3.2.1 adds an automatic recalibration cycle every 72 hours. Support should advise growers to install 3.2.1 and trigger a manual recalibration once. The hotfix bundle must be verified before distribution, so I'm including the signing key used for the 3.2.1 packages below.

release key, fahof-yagap: bky3_m5d

If waveform previews stop rendering in Soundgrove, first check the Peakline worker queue depth; anything over 500 means the FFmpeg pool is stuck. Restart the pool one node at a time, never all at once, or uploads will backlog. Confirm a fresh upload renders within 60 seconds before closing the page. Note the worker build shown in its startup banner.

session token of kahog-bahif = htk9_f63daec35

// Replica lag alarm for the Gravelline cluster. This module decides
// when lag on a read replica is bad enough to page. We measure lag
// via heartbeat rows written by the primary, sampled on an interval,
// and alarm only after consecutive breaches to avoid flapping during
// vacuum spikes. Discussed at last week's sync: thresholds were
// loosened after the Tarnwick migration. Current values are below.

tuning constants:
RATE_LIMITS = {
    "zorael": 10,
    "oliix": 1,
    "holix": 2,
    "quenix": 10,
}

FAQ: Template rendering slow before release?

Known issue in Fernlight 3.2. Cold cache plus the new partials loader adds ~400ms per page. Warm the cache via the prewarm job before cutover; do not ship without it. The prewarm job reads from the sealed config bundle, and the passphrase to open it follows below.

strongbox words: oliael-gilax-lamael